FlixBus is one of the most popular low-cost bus companies in Europe. Founded in Germany, FlixBus has expanded its services throughout Europe and even to the United States, giving travelers in both continents the option to take a long-distance bus at an affordable price. FlixBus also operates overnight buses on select routes throughout Europe. FlixBus offers only the Standard ticket for all its routes, which allows you to bring one carry-on bag and one checked bag per person. Additional fees apply for bringing extra luggage and making specific seat reservations, such as if you want to book an Extra Seat, Table Seat or the Panorama Seat. Standard amenities onboard include free Wi-Fi, power outlets to charge your phone, tablet or laptop during long bus journeys, extra legroom, luggage space and toilets.

The bus Düsseldorf - Maastricht connection is very popular with travellers who want to travel by bus from Germany to Holland. The two cities are close to the border and only 110 kilometres apart. Of course both cities have a lot to offer. For travellers, on most days there are only 2 to 5 buses on the route.
The only companies offering the Düsseldorf-Maastricht bus connection are Deutsche Bahn and Flixbus. There are two buses offered by the train every day, which usually depart from Düsseldorf in the morning and early afternoon. Depending on the day of the week, Flixbus operates one or more buses for the route.
The journey by bus from Düsseldorf to Maastricht takes about 1:30 hours without a stopover. Both the train and Flixbus buses usually travel the route directly. This allows travellers to cover the distance from Germany to Holland in a short time and visit the sights of Maastricht on the same day.
As already mentioned, only 3 to 5 busses per day usually run from Düsseldorf to Maastricht. The first bus leaves Düsseldorf between 8:00 a.m. and 9:00 a.m.. The second bus of the train usually departs between 13:00 and 14:00. The Flixbus buses run differently depending on the day of the week. During the week there is usually only one bus at noon, at weekends there are usually 3 buses departing in the morning, at noon and in the evening.
At which bus station does the bus depart from in Düsseldorf? Both the Buses the train and those from Flixbus depart from Düsseldorf main station. The main railway station is very centrally located in the middle of the city and can be easily reached by S-Bahn, taxi or on foot. At the station there are many restaurants and shops.
At which bus station does the bus arrive in Maastricht? Also in Maastricht do the buses of both companies arrive at the main station. Just like in Düsseldorf, the Maastricht train station is located right in the city centre. From the train station it is only a few minutes by taxi to all important points of the city. Many hotels in the city centre can also be reached on foot. There are many restaurants in and around the station.
